What is Umbrella Insurance Exactly?

To put it simply, umbrella insurance is like a safety net on the high wire of life. It provides liability coverage above and beyond what your current policies (like homeowners or auto insurance) offer. Imagine you find yourself in a sticky situation — a major car accident, or a slip and fall on your property — and the liability claims start piling up. If those claims exceed your primary policy limits, you might find your personal assets at risk. This is where umbrella insurance swoops in to save the day!

What Does Umbrella Insurance Cover?

Umbrella insurance isn’t just a catch-all; it effectively covers a variety of liability situations that can leave you financially overwhelmed:

  • Personal Injury: If someone gets hurt on your property or due to your actions, umbrella insurance can help cover those costs.
  • Property Damage: Let’s say your kids accidentally damage a neighbor’s property during a game of soccer. Your umbrella can pick up the tab, saving you from a potentially hefty out-of-pocket expense.
  • Certain Lawsuits: If someone decides to sue you for defamation or false arrest, umbrella insurance can bail you out of some serious trouble.

You might be thinking, "Why can’t I just increase my standard policy limits?" Well, that’s a valid question! But sometimes, raising those limits can be significantly more expensive than paying for an umbrella policy. And remember, umbrella insurance is relatively affordable compared to the massive financial protection it provides.
